Penulis Asal:
PozitiF
Indikator MultiLineMovingAverage ini menunjukkan tahap enam moving averages untuk pelbagai tempoh dalam tetingkap carta aktif. Anda boleh menetapkan parameter moving averages untuk setiap tempoh dan juga boleh menghidupkan/mematikan paparan moving averages untuk tempoh yang anda perlukan atau tidak perlukan.
Indikator ini pertama kali dilaksanakan dalam MQL4 dan diterbitkan di mql4.com pada 03.06.2011.
Parameter Input:
//+------------------------------------------------+ //| Parameter input indikator | //+------------------------------------------------+ input string level_name="MultiLineMovingAverage 1"; // Nama tahap pengaktifan input string level_comment="MultiLineMovingAverage";// Komen tahap pengaktifan input ENUM_TEXT_POSITION TxtPos=Right; // Posisi teks input uint TextSize=15; // Saiz teks input color Up_levels_color=Lime; // Warna tahap MA naik input color Fl_levels_color=Gray; // Warna tahap MA mendatar input color Dn_levels_color=Red; // Warna tahap MA turun input uint CandleCount=10; // Panjang tahap //--- input bool display_MA1=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e1=PERIOD_M5; // Tempoh MA input ENUM_MA_METHOD MA1_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A1_Length=10; // Tempoh MA input uint MA1_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ice1=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level1_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level1_width=w_2; // Lebar tahap pengaktifan //--- input bool display_MA2=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e2=PERIOD_M30; // Tempoh MA input ENUM_MA_METHOD MA2_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A2_Length=10; // Tempoh MA input uint MA2_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ice2=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level2_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level2_width=w_2; // Lebar tahap pengaktifan //--- input bool display_MA3=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e3=PERIOD_H2; // Tempoh MA input ENUM_MA_METHOD MA3_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A3_Length=10; // Tempoh MA input uint MA3_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ice3=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level3_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level3_width=w_2; // Lebar tahap pengaktifan //--- input bool display_MA4=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e4=PERIOD_H4; // Tempoh MA input ENUM_MA_METHOD MA4_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A4_Length=10; // Tempoh MA input uint MA4_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ice4=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level4_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level4_width=w_2; // Lebar tahap pengaktifan //--- input bool display_MA5=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e5=PERIOD_H12; // Tempoh MA input ENUM_MA_METHOD MA5_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A5_Length=10; // Tempoh MA input uint MA5_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ice5=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level5_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level5_width=w_2; // Lebar tahap pengaktifan //--- input bool display_MA6=true; // Tunjukkan Tahap MA input ENUM_TIMEFRAMES Timeframe6=PERIOD_D1; // Tempoh MA input ENUM_MA_METHOD MA6_SMethod=MODE_EMA; // Kaedah penghalusan MA input uint MA6_Length=10; // Tempoh MA input uint MA6_Signal_Bar=1; // Bar isyarat MA input ENUM_APPLIED_PRICE AppliedPrice6=PRICE_CLOSE; // Harga yang digunakan input ENUM_LINE_STYLE level6_style=STYLE_SOLID; // Gaya tahap pengaktifan input ENUM_WIDTH level6_width=w_2; // Lebar tahap pengaktifan

Gambar 1 Indikator MultiLineMovingAverage
Komen 0